A free, weekly, timed 5k event every Saturday morning at 8am in Albert Park, Melbourne. Everyone is welcome to walk, run or volunteer.

Albert Melbourne parkrun is a free, timed 5km group event that takes place at 8am every Saturday morning. Participants have the choice to run, walk or volunteer. ๐—ž๐—ฒ๐˜† ๐—ฝ๐—ผ๐—ถ๐—ป๐˜๐˜€:
๐ŸŽ’ Bags: Leave non-valuables at the finish at Coot Picnic Area
๐Ÿšป Toilets: Coot Picnic Area
๐Ÿ“Start: Palms Lawn
โฐ 7:50am: First-timers welcome
โฐ 7:55am: Main Briefing
โฐ 8:00am: Start time
๐ŸŽŸ๏ธ Scan and return your finish token after parkrun
๐Ÿฆบ Consider volunteering at a future event, ask us for details
โ˜•๏ธ Join us at a local cafe after parkrun for coffee or breakfast, ask our volunteers for directions.

๐—›๐—ผ๐˜„ ๐˜๐—ผ ๐—ฟ๐—ฒ๐—ด๐—ถ๐˜€๐˜๐—ฒ๐—ฟ ๐—ณ๐—ผ๐—ฟ ๐—ฝ๐—ฎ๐—ฟ๐—ธ๐—ฟ๐˜‚๐—ป:
๐Ÿ’ป if itโ€™s your first time, sign-up online at parkrun.com.au. You only register once, itโ€™s free for life!
Bring a printed copy of your barcode ๐Ÿ–จ or save the image on your phone or watch๐Ÿ“ฑโŒš๏ธ

Congratulations to Paul SHEAHAN on completing 250 parkruns. Paul commenced parkrunning at Albert Melbourne in 2018 and has completed more than 200 parkruns at this venue. Paul has made many friends through parkrun and volunteers once on average for every 6 finishes. Paul played 31 test cricket matches for Australia with a highest score of 127. We are excited that he has now almost doubled that total at parkrun. Well done on your parkrun achievement Paul and your contribution to our parkrun community.

Leading melanoma pathologist and 2024 Australian of the Year, Professor Richard Scolyer has died aged 59 after a remarkable three-year fight against the 'worst of the worst brain cancers'

Richard was also a huge advocate for parkrun, acknowledging the benefits of activity for everyone. Last year he did reach his goal of participating in 250 parkruns. Included in that were two visits to our parkrun in 2024.

We send our condolences to all Richardโ€™s friends and family.
